GV03 OBG is a 2003 Lexus RX300 in Green with a 2,995c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.8%.
Across all 2003 Lexus RX300 models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.7% with a typical mileage of 81,529 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Lexus RX300 fails its MOT is brake pad(s) less than 1.5 mm thick, accounting for 6,310 recorded failures. If you're considering buying GV03 OBG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Lexus RX300 typ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 23 years old, this Lexus RX300 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
